#2f68f6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f68f6 is composed of 18.4% red, 40.8%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 222.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 57.5%. #2f68f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#5ed0ff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2f68f6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f68f6 has RGB values of R:47, G:104,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3107062.

Shades and Tints of #2f68f6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010612 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f68f6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8f9a is the less saturated color, while #2764fe is the most saturated one.
